Output ebd3aee8340f9088e466f87d609030a14d9734ea26efa58674ac3cd801f4f71e:6

value
1501762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8202e3ce77bdb6c5b73189ca38958113af257d5 OP_EQUAL
address
3NrPEzmiN7tQt7FcMA7cpmwQkeWd6rcVwT
transaction
ebd3aee8340f9088e466f87d609030a14d9734ea26efa58674ac3cd801f4f71e
confirmations
294203
spent
true